What is a psychic energy? In psychology, psychic energy, or psychological energy, is the energy by which the workof the personality is performed. The concept of mental energies moving or displacing between various adjoined, conscious and unconscious, mental systems was developed predominantly in Sigmund Freud’s 1923 The Ego and the Id.

What is the meaning of psychic income?

Definition of psychic income

1 : imputed income. 2 : rewards (as in prestige, leisure, or pleasant surroundings) not measurable in terms of money or goods but serving as an incentive to work in certain occupations or situations a creative artist can reap a psychic income that money cannot match.

Why is Psychic so powerful?

The main reason Psychic-types were so powerful in Pokémon Red and Blue is the games’ type matchup balancing. Psychic-type Pokémon were only weak to Bug-type Pokémon and other Psychic-types in a generation when Bug-type Pokémon were incredibly weak and had bad moves.

Does Psychic resist fighting?

Psychic has a natural resistance against Fighting, and Fighting is incredibly weak to Psychic. Psychic also resists its own type, and Psychic attacks hit incredibly well against Poison.

How many Psychic-type Pokémon are there?

As of Generation VIII, there are 98 Psychic-type Pokémon or 10.71% of all Pokémon (counting those that are Psychic-type in at least one of their forms, including regional forms), making it the 5th most common type after Flying and before Bug.

Which Pokémon type has the least weaknesses?

Eelektrik and its evolved form Eelektross are the only Pokémon with absolutely no weaknesses. There isn’t even a Mythical or Legendary type Pokémon with this distinction. Electric Pokémon usually have a weakness to Ground moves, but since Eelektross has the ability Levitate, the weakness no longer applies.

What Pokémon type has the most weaknesses?

Unfortunately, Rock is tied for first place for the most weaknesses, with five. These weaknesses include Grass, Water, Fighting, Steel, and Ground. To make matters worse, Rock is often paired with Ground or Water, giving it a series of double-weaknesses.

Does steel resist Psychic?

Defense. In Generation II, the Steel type was created to balance out the previously overpowered Normal and Psychic types, as both types are resisted by Steel.
